[Current screening for molecular target therapy of cancer]

Insights

New cancer therapies target molecules driving tumor growth and spread. Some drugs inhibiting these molecular targets show promising clinical benefits in cancer patients.

Background:

  • Molecular and cancer biology advances identify key molecules in tumor growth, survival, and metastasis.
  • These molecules represent potential targets for novel cancer therapies.
  • Existing drugs targeting specific molecular pathways have demonstrated clinical efficacy.

Purpose of the Study:

  • To review mechanism-based drug screening strategies for cancer.
  • To summarize the current status of novel molecular target drugs in cancer therapy.

Main Methods:

  • Literature review of recent advancements in molecular and cancer biology.
  • Analysis of drug screening methodologies.
  • Compilation of data on emerging molecular target drugs for cancer.

Main Results:

  • Identification of critical molecular targets involved in unlimited cell growth, anti-apoptotic effects, and tumor invasion.
  • Confirmation that drugs inhibiting these targets can yield clinical responses and benefits.
  • Overview of current drug development pipelines for molecularly targeted cancer therapies.

Conclusions:

  • Molecularly targeted therapies represent a significant advancement in cancer treatment.
  • Mechanism-based drug screening is crucial for identifying effective cancer therapeutics.
  • Continued research into molecular targets and drug development holds promise for improving patient outcomes.
